你查询的IP:[202.38.59.115]  地理位置:中国–广东

最新查询210.5.71.109 221.224.26.140 220.252.58.82 120.128.242.254 120.70.215.120 61.28.227.255 122.49.242.105 120.36.253.141 124.248.188.171 202.38.59.115 116.208.0.81 121.192.22.98 202.38.164.105 117.122.128.141 120.192.124.162 61.128.63.192 202.136.224.232 117.128.112.124 124.31.40.115 116.224.200.218 124.64.253.74 202.96.188.31 222.32.219.117 60.208.37.238 116.224.4.28 218.185.192.105 124.249.103.142 203.132.32.174 118.24.94.69 117.22.199.71 119.18.224.249